Abstract

Un sistema de lámpara (100) que comprende: una lámpara (102), que comprende una carcasa (168) una fuente de luz (144); y unos circuitos de control (146) acoplados a la fuente de luz (144), en que los circuitos de control (146) comprenden: una entrada (148) configurada para recibir una potencia única (142) de un sistema de suministro de potencia (104); una salida (150) conectada a la fuente de luz (144) para suministrar una corriente eléctrica (152) a la fuente de luz (144); un bloque de determinación (154) conectado a la entrada (148) y configurado para determinar, cuando la lámpara (102) está en uso, si la potencia única (142) recibida en la entrada (148) es de la fuente de alimentación principal (106) o de la fuente de alimentación secundaria (112) y para generar una señal determinada correspondiente (156); un bloque de control (158) acoplado al bloque de determinación (154) y configurado para recibir la señal determinada (156) y para generar una señal de control (160) en función de la señal determinada (156); y un bloque de conversión (162) acoplado entre la entrada (148) y la salida (150) y configurado para recibir la señal de control (160) y para convertir la potencia (142) de la fuente de alimentación principal (106) o la fuente de alimentación secundaria (112) a la corriente eléctrica (152), en que la intensidad de la corriente eléctrica (152) es controlada por la señal de control (160). en que la fuente de luz (144) y los circuitos de control (146) están dispuestos en la carcasa (168); y el sistema de suministro de potencia (104) acoplado a la lámpara (102) y dispuesto fuera de la carcasa (168) de la lámpara (102), en que el sistema de suministro de potencia (104) está configurado para proporcionar la potencia única (142) suministrada desde la fuente de alimentación principal (106), y alternativamente, desde la fuente de alimentación secundaria (112) a la entrada (148) de los circuitos de control (146).
